|
Publicité ' | |||||||||||||||||||||||
|
|
#1 |
|
Invité de passage
![]() |
bonjour,
j'ai un pb avec ma connexion ORACLE. mon install est OK : APACHE avec PHP5 en module, je me connecte sur une base 9i. j'arrive a faire des requetes... Mon pb est le suivant : lorsque je ne fais aucune action sur le site (il n'y a que moi qui l'utilise car en dev) et qu'apres 1 ou 2 heures je clique sur un lien qui permet d'affciher une liste avec des données contenues dans la base, rien ne se passe, la page est vide (comme si il 'ny avait pas d'enregistrement). je suis obligé deredémaarer mon serveur WEB pour que la connexion soit OK. je ne suis pas un pro ds la sécurité et tout les tests qu'on peut faire pour gérer ce genre de pb donc un pti lien qui explique tout ca serait le bienvenu. Merci de votre aide. |
|
|
00
|
|
|
#2 |
|
Invité de passage
![]() |
pourkoi tant de personnes lisent mon message mais ne répondent pas
|
|
|
00
|
|
|
#3 |
|
Membre confirmé
![]() Sébastien Le RayInscription : mars 2003 Messages : 291 ![]() |
Parce qu'on a pas la réponse
Tu n'as rien dans l'error_log d'apache ? |
|
00
|
|
|
#4 |
|
Invité de passage
![]() |
voila ce que j'ai dans l'error_log d'apache :
[Thu May 19 13:47:03 2005] [notice] Child 1096: Waiting for 250 worker threads to exit. [Thu May 19 13:47:06 2005] [notice] Child 1096: All worker threads have exited. [Thu May 19 13:47:06 2005] [notice] Child 1096: Child process is exiting [Thu May 19 13:47:10 2005] [notice] Parent: Created child process 580 [Thu May 19 13:47:19 2005] [notice] Child 580: Child process is running [Thu May 19 13:47:19 2005] [notice] Child 580: Acquired the start mutex. [Thu May 19 13:47:19 2005] [notice] Child 580: Starting 250 worker threads. [Thu May 19 13:47:19 2005] [warn] (OS 64)Le nom réseau spécifié n'est plus disponible. : winnt_accept: Asynchronous AcceptEx failed. [Thu May 19 13:47:19 2005] [warn] (OS 64)Le nom réseau spécifié n'est plus disponible. : winnt_accept: Asynchronous AcceptEx failed. [Thu May 19 13:47:19 2005] [warn] (OS 64)Le nom réseau spécifié n'est plus disponible. : winnt_accept: Asynchronous AcceptEx failed. De plus ds le log de apache, j'ai aussi : "PHP Notice: Undefined variable: ......." pour chaque variable non définit. Je suppose que c normal non !!! de tte facon ca marche qd meme! |
|
|
00
|
|
|
#5 |
|
Membre confirmé
![]() Sébastien Le RayInscription : mars 2003 Messages : 291 ![]() |
C'est ce qu'il y a dans l'error_log quen ça ne marche pas qui m'intéresse. Là tu me montre le passage ou tu relances le serveur non ?
|
|
00
|
|
|
#6 |
|
Invité de passage
![]() |
c'est pê ça alors :
[client 127.0.0.1] PHP Warning: ocilogon() [<a href='function.ocilogon'>function.ocilogon</a>]: OCISessionBegin: ORA-24327: attachement explicite obligatoire avant l'authentification d'un utilisateur\n in C:\\Apache\\Apache2\\htdocs\\TER SITE\\connexion.php on line 3, referer: http://localhost/TER%20SITE/index.php?page=LE [client 127.0.0.1] PHP Warning: oci_parse(): supplied argument is not a valid OCI8-Connection resource in C:\\Apache\\Apache2\\htdocs\\TER SITE\\ET.php on line 66, referer: http://localhost/TER%20SITE/index.php?page=LE [client 127.0.0.1] PHP Warning: oci_execute(): supplied argument is not a valid OCI8-Statement resource in C:\\Apache\\Apache2\\htdocs\\TER SITE\\ET.php on line 67, referer: http://localhost/TER%20SITE/index.php?page=LE [client 127.0.0.1] PHP Warning: oci_fetch_array(): supplied argument is not a valid OCI8-Statement resource in C:\\Apache\\Apache2\\htdocs\\TER SITE\\ET.php on line 73, referer: http://localhost/TER%20SITE/index.php?page=LE |
|
|
00
|
|
|
#7 |
|
Membre confirmé
![]() Sébastien Le RayInscription : mars 2003 Messages : 291 ![]() |
EXACTEMENT CA
Apparemment tu vas rejoindre la petite communauté de cette page http://bugs.php.net/bug.php?id=29779 apparemment il faut que tu passes en argument à ociconnect la totalité de la section du tnsnames.ora correspondant à la base à laquelle tu veux te connecter, ou alors tu effectues la manip qu'ils donnent sur la page (décommenter ociping() dans oci8.c et tu recompiles php mais tu payes le prix en perfs. D'après ce qu'ils disent c'est un probleme ORACLE et pas PHP.... pas de chance |
|
00
|
|
|
#8 |
|
Invité de passage
![]() |
super !!! lol
merci pour l'info... je vais voir ca MiKL |
|
|
00
|
Copyright © 2000-2012 - www.developpez.com